Transaction 615557b10965341eac8c0a0834b313f809dea6dfd2e70a4a64cb6458c18721dc

15 Input
1 Outputs
  • 615557b10965341eac8c0a0834b313f809dea6dfd2e70a4a64cb6458c18721dc:0
  • value  17176237
    address  1Cd1CQ5e27rAQ6bbjN7cv6KevEmxJHHtBJ